CHAPTER 5
Hermione and Draco were sat at opposite ends of the Great Hall. No one knew that they were an item yet, but it was surprising no one had guessed, the way they were behaving that breakfast time.
Earlier on, they had come down together, holding hands and laughing, but went their separate ways when they reached the entrance to the Great Hall. They couldn't help themselves from glancing at each other, and everytime they did, they would either smile and mouth, 'What?' and start laughing or pull faces so that the other would erupt in a fit of giggles, soon followed by the other one.
Over at the Slytherin table, Draco had burst into laughter, while Pansy was talking to him. Fact was, he hadn't even noticed her sit down.
'Something wrong hun?' she asked.
'What did you say? Oh god, not you, go away!' he moaned, and smiled to himself again.
'You've been acting really odd ever since you got back Dracie' she said, trying to wrap her arms around his neck.
'Eugh! Get off me! And for your information, I have NOT been acting odd, I've just realised how annoying and self-obsessed you are, that's all!' he retorted, and walked off.
At the Gryffindor house table: 'Ermm....Hermione, what are you laughing at?' asked Harry, slightly worried about Hermiones sanity, after she started giggling uncontrollably all of a sudden, during Harry and Rons conversation about Quidditch.
She tried to talk, but couldn't as she was still laughing that much, so the best she could do was shake her head, and wave her hand, which meant 'never mind'.
Later on that day, after lunch, Draco and Hermione met up in their common room.
'I hate you!' she said laughing. 'Why d'you keep making me laugh, Harry and Ron think I'm going nuts!'
'Not my fault,' he said, laughing as well, 'you better stop looking at me - I keep laughing too ya know!'
'Me looking at you?!' she cried out indignantly, 'get over yourself!'
They both started laughing again, and collapsed onto the sofa. Hermione accidentally rolled on top of Draco.
'Now, now Hermione, I know you love me, but hadn't we better take this relationship one step at a time?' he said mockingly.
'Shut up ferret-boy!' she said, slightly embarrassed.
'Or what? You'll curse me?'
'I said shut up!' she said smiling.
'Make me!' he challenged.
'That I can do,' she said, coming in to kiss him, but he pushed her off.
'Hey! What was that for?!' she asked angrily, but he just shrugged and ran into his room, laughing.
'Right Draco Malfoy! You will pay for that!' she said following him.
They stayed in there until Transfiguration, which was 15 minutes away. (a/n: It's not what you think! They just talked and stuff, ok, so they made out a bit, but nothing more! Ok?!)
'Mr Malfoy! Will you please stop interrupting my class!' Professor McGonagalls voice sounded through the room loudly.
Draco had fallen off his chair, and had collapsed in silent giggles, with the looks that him and Hermione had been exchanging across the room. He got back on, still laughing slightly, but rubbing his back where he hit the ground, and had a tinge of pink in his pale cheeks from embarassment.
'Now Mr Malfoy has regained himself,' said McGonagall impatiently, shooting dark looks at Draco, 'we can begin changing our given animals into cages. OK, everyone get into pairs, and you may begin!'
Hermione was working with Neville again, which she wasn't too happy about after the potions incident. She decided to do all the work herself ad let him watch; it was safer, but not totally foolproof (this is the Neville after all!)
'...and you wave your wand like that!' she finished.
'Errm - so..could you just repeat the bit about, err, the start?' he asked, frantically taking notes.
But she was too busy staring at Draco to listen. Neville started trying to get her attention, and she eventually snapped.
'For f***'s sake Neville! Can't you do anything by yourself?!' she shouted.
The whole class came to a standstill, and everyone was staring at her shocked. Then the whispering started. She looked at Neville, who looked extremely hurt, and lowered his eyes, which were filled with tears, to the ground.
'Miss Granger! How dare you!' McGonagall was livid with anger. 'Apologize to Mr Longbottom right this instant, and you will be joining Mr Malfoy in detention tonight.'
'Oh well, it's not all bad then,' she thought with a sigh. 'Yes, Professor' she replied, then apologized to Neville, feeling pretty bad. She then showed him how to do the spell, and he had got it by the end of the lesson.
******IN DETENION******
'I never knew you had it in you Hermione!' said a shocked, but smiling Draco to her that night.
'I didn't mean it!' she said, remembering the look on Nevilles face.
'OK Hermione! Calm down!' he said looking quite worried. 'I didn't mean to make you feel bad.'
'It's OK,' she sighed, as she tried to pull down a cage from the top shelf, not quite reaching, and then fell on the floor with the heavy cage on top of her.
Draco rushed over to help her. He pulled the cage off her. She tried to get up, but he straddled her, blocking her path up. He kissed her, but she pulled back with a smile on her face.
'Draco!' she shrieked laughing! 'Gerroff!'
'Don't you love me?' he asked sadly, wiping a pretend tear from his face. He walked to the other side of the room, faking a hurt expression.
She followed giggling. 'Of course I do!' she replied, and continued the kiss passionately.
The door creaked open, and they both pulled back with red faces, looking embarrased.
'What happened to you two?!' she asked, looking at their hair, which was all over their faces.
'Errmm...fell over,' they mumbled.
'Right...' she said, not sure whether she believed them. 'Well, you can go now.' She watched them as they rushed out of the room, and she was sure she could hear giggling from down the corridor.
******IN THE COMMON ROOM******
'That was not funny! We were nearly caught!'
'Yeah, well, where's the fun without the risk?! Draco replied.
He grabbed her hand and they both collapsed onto the sofa, very busy indeed. 5 minutes later they both went into Hermiones room. They didn't come out until next morning.
